Smart contract risks remain the primary concern for any DeFi protocol operating on Solana. Katana.so’s contracts handle complex yield farming strategies across multiple protocols, creating numerous potential failure points. The platform’s integration with external protocols like Orca, Raydium, and Marinade Finance means vulnerabilities in partner protocols could cascade into Katana.so vaults.
Oracle manipulation poses another significant threat. While Katana.so uses Chainlink price feeds, sophisticated attackers could potentially exploit price discrepancies during high volatility periods. Flash loan attacks targeting the rebalancing mechanism could drain vault funds if protective measures fail. The automated rebalancing feature itself creates attack vectors – malicious actors might manipulate market conditions to trigger unfavorable rebalances.
The anonymous team structure increases operational risk substantially. Without known identities, legal recourse becomes virtually impossible if funds disappear. The 3-of-5 multisig setup provides some protection, but coordinated insider threats remain possible. The platform’s reliance on third-party protocols for yield generation creates dependency risks – if Solend or other integrated platforms experience issues, Katana.so vaults suffer proportionally.
Cross-protocol vulnerabilities deserve special attention. Katana.so’s strategy involves moving funds between different DeFi protocols automatically. Each protocol interaction increases attack surface area. Composability risks multiply when combining multiple protocols – a bug in one could compromise the entire strategy chain.

Impermanent loss affects all liquidity provision strategies, and Katana.so’s automated approach doesn’t eliminate this risk. During extreme market movements, vault strategies might lock in losses while chasing yields. The platform’s performance fee structure (10% of profits) creates misaligned incentives – the protocol profits from risky strategies that generate high yields, even if they endanger principal.
Solana network instability adds another layer of operational risk. The blockchain’s history of outages could prevent timely withdrawals or strategy adjustments during critical market moments. Network congestion during high activity periods might cause transaction failures, leaving funds exposed to adverse market conditions.
Liquidity risks become pronounced during market stress. Katana.so’s strategies depend on sufficient liquidity across integrated protocols. Market downturns often trigger liquidity crunches, potentially trapping funds in illiquid positions. The 24-hour withdrawal cooldown period exacerbates this issue – you can’t exit quickly during black swan events.
